Subject: Key rotation — Proctorline queue access

Team, we rotated the credential that the support tooling uses to read the Proctorline exam-proctoring queue. The old key stops working Friday at noon. Update your saved session in the Deskward console before then; queue dashboards will show an auth error until you do. No other settings change. The new key for the Proctorline queue reader is below.

gateway credential: zpat7_wu4aBVX

## Building Access — Door Sensor Recall

Heads up, assistants: Quillmont Facilities has recalled the Sentrix-9 door sensors on floors 2 and 4 after a batch fault (they occasionally unlock on their own — not great). Engineers from Ardenhall Systems will be swapping units through Thursday, so expect some doors to be propped with a staffed sign-in table instead. Badges still work everywhere else. While the swap is underway, the affected doors run on manual keypad mode — use the interim code below.

door code, tajof-kageg: bdg-QVDCE-3

**Q: How do I retry a failed export in Corvette?**

Failed exports land in the dead-letter table with status EXPORT_FAILED. Don't re-run the job manually; that duplicates rows downstream. Use the retry CLI with the batch ID, which replays only the failed partitions. Retries are idempotent up to three attempts, after which the batch is frozen and needs a manual unfreeze from whoever is on rotation. Steps, flags, and the unfreeze procedure are documented on the internal retry page.

operations page: https://confluence.lumiclabs.internal/projects/display/browse/projects/b6be